Creedence Energy Services, LLC in Williston, ND is seeking Pump Truck Operators to load, transport, and apply chemical products to oil wells using high-pressure pumping equipment on customer locations. You will work onsite with a focus on safety and reliability.
The position requires a Class B CDL with tanker, hazmat, and airbrakes; Class A CDL is highly preferred. Overtime is available and bonuses are a key part of the compensation, with earning potential up to $110,000 in the first year, plus

Loading, transporting, and applying chemical product to oil wells at customer locations using high pressure pumping equipment.
Class B CDL with tanker, hazmat, and airbrakes required. Must be able to drive both manual and automatic transmissions. Class A CDL highly preferred.
High school diploma or GED. Chemical, pumping, and/or truck treating experience highly preferred.

Follow all FMCSA and DOT regulations.
Lift and carry up to 100 pounds, tip and move 55-gallon drums, weighing up to 600 pounds with the use of equipment. Must be able to reach, push, pull, and grasp with arms and hands. Will require daily climbing, standing, crouching and/or kneeling, sitting, walking, driving, and transitioning in/out of vehicles. Must be able to talk, hear, and feel attributes of objects or temperatures by touching with the skin. Required to have the visual acuity to safely and legally operate motor vehicles and/or heavy equipment.
Indoors and outdoors, with exposure to environmental conditions such as extreme winter weather, precipitation, and wind. Includes potential exposure to harmful chemicals, dust, odors, fumes, oil, and gases. Employee will be subject to inclement weather and road conditions found throughout the region. Noise level is typically moderate, occasionally loud.
